Transaction 5511bd102e23cc69204b905f9515a09b43dbe97337a8ed460449c3216a53d779
1 Input
1 Output
-
5511bd102e23cc69204b905f9515a09b43dbe97337a8ed460449c3216a53d779:0
- value
- 2536051
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d17c011832967b49f146838210aef35bf52bc92 OP_EQUAL
- address
- 3QmFLGs9t4uqapFQwzxroB1cmyaWQBLdaA